Presented at HashiCorp Cloud Operating Model Webinar, 13th May 2020
Read moreCloud Native on AWS Webinar, 18th March 2020
Read morePresented at London Cloud Security Meetup, 3rd March 2020.
Read morePresented at HashiTalks 2020, 20th February 2020
Read morePresented at Cloud Expo Europe 2020, March 11 2020
Read morePresented at DOXLON, 28th November 2019
Read morePresented at GitLab Commit London, 9th October 2019
Read morePresented at AWS Community Summit, London, October 8th 2019 - Tools, tips and best practices for understanding running and succeeding with Infrastructure as Code and Configuration Management in CI
Read moreAn overview and demo in running and using container orchestrations platforms; with Docker Swarm and Kubernetes
Read morePresented at DockerCon EU Barcelona 2018. Managing Hardware can be costly and hard work. Using Docker, developers can push their software further using the reproducibility of the platform to build a playground for testing IoT applications and networks.
Read morePresented at DrupalCon Europe (Darmstadt) 2018, this 2-hour session take the developer through the first introductions of using Docker on the command line. Building to being able to run Docker compose to manage configuration and connection of multiple containers and end to end solutions for Drupal inside Docker.
Read moreGetting to understand Docker Compose puts you on the path to being able to make containers work harder for you. This presentation builds gradually to making full applications with Docker Compose.
Read moreUsing Docker on the command line is the main entry point for developers to Docker and containers and gaining an understanding of the tools and commands mean that you can deliver containerised applications in record speed.
Read moreThis short presentation guides you through speeding up Docker builds and reducing overall images size, starting with selecting the correct base image, configuring your ```Dockerfile``` and ending with multi-stage builds for reliability and caching.
Read moreDevSecOps and Drupal gives and overview of the DevSecOps process and mindset and also how to use it to deliver Drupal applications (or anything really) with security built in.
Read moreBuilding, testing and storing Docker containers inside GitLab mean that you can use a single tool to be able to deliver software in a slick and effective process. GitLab is a super peice of software and I recommend you check it out.
Read moreStatic site generators provide cost-effective and easy ways to get some of the flexibility of a content management system whilst also using version control to manage all of the content and distribute to a static site, reducing the requirements for servers and a large proportion of software maintenance and administration.
Read moreA summary of my takeaways from DockerCon Copenhagen 2017. Overall a great conference with a wide range of interesting takeaways. Certainly, the largest takeaway is that Docker (cli) will start supporting Kubernetes as a first-class citizen, which should make cluster deployments to Kube even easier.
Read morePresented at Cambridge AWS Meetup and Cambridge Javascript Meetup, 2017. Docker Devtools is a small set of custom-made containers that can be run from a set of bash/zsh aliases to deliver the simplest onboarding for developer tools without running into dependency hell. Have a look at https://docker-devtools.gitlab.io
Read moreChoosing development and team work styles and project management practices make a large impact on the speed of delivery (velocity) and all other aspects of creating software.
Read moreAn overview of understanding where, how and what to outsource when running your business.
Read moreA cheat sheet for understanding the terms and terminology used in Drupal
Read moreConnect on LinkedIn. Follow me on Twitter. Grab the RSS Feed